Colour: Dark purple with a vivid purple hue

Nose: Lifted cassis, mint and blackcurrant

Palate: A seductive rich palate with a core of unctuous, sweet blackcurrant and plum fruit supported by a horde of varietal mint chocolate, cedar, spice and eucalyptus as well as subtle threads of roasted coffee bean and almond praline. The acid is apparent and drives throughout the palate, culminating with supple, chewy tannins and an embracing warmth.

About Irvine Wines

Irvine Wines was established back in 1983 by a visionary team who succeeded in putting Australian Merlot at the forefront of the world’s very best. Irvine is now re-emerging even stronger, led by a team that combines world-class Barossa winemaking and viticultural traditions with a track record of excellence in innovation.

Irvine Wines are one of the largest privately-owned premium grape growers in the Barossa with over 400 acres of premium Barossa and Eden Valley vineyards. Four generations of Miles’ family expertise ensures the fruit we grow is of the highest quality and harvested with precise timing.

Irvine’s six vineyards span over 400 acres of the most esteemed Barossa and Eden Valley regions. These prime regions are home to some of the world’s oldest and finest Shiraz and Riesling plantations.
